Dropdead Stream New Self-Titled Album In Full

Dropdead are streaming their new self-titled album in its entirety. That effort will be digitally released on September 25 and physically released in November.

https://soundcloud.com/user-863845017/sets/dropdead-2020/s-jREnIk0quFC

[via No Echo]